Lorenz Christoph Mizler
Lorenz Christoph Mizler, a German music historian and polymath, was a true Renaissance man of the 18th century. Born in 1711, Mizler's insatiable curiosity and intellectual prowess left an indelible mark on the world of music and beyond. As a historian, he meticulously documented the musical landscape of his time, preserving the legacies of countless composers and performers. His work was not confined to music alone; Mizler's polymathic nature led him to explore and contribute to various fields, making him a versatile and influential figure. Through his writings and scholarly pursuits, Mizler offered a window into the rich cultural tapestry of his era, inviting us to explore the depths of his knowledge and passion.
